E130: VC Secondaries - ROFRs, SPVs, Fees, and How Not to Get Blocked

Fireside with a VC · 2026-02-24 · 30 min

0:00--:--

Episode notes

In this episode of Fireside with a VC , Andrew Romans explains how VC secondaries really work in large private companies - and how buyers and sellers can avoid common mistakes. We cover: · Secondaries vs. primaries · Stock transfer permissions and why deals get blocked · ROFRs and the ROFR price · Direct to cap table vs. layered SPV structures · How to calculate the all-in cost (with or without carry) · Fake brokers, daisy chains, and wasted time · Liquidity post-investment This episode draws on 20 years of experience , 70 SPVs , and five pooled VC funds . ️ More episodes: Events: Apply: Contact Andrew: andrew@7bc.vc Important: This content is for informational and relationship management purposes only.
